How Electricians Perform GFCI Outlet Installation

GFCI Outlet Installation begins with careful inspection of the electrical circuit. Technicians verify breaker capacity before installation. Electrical codes require correct circuit protection. Proper placement improves electrical protection. Wet areas must follow electrical safety codes. Professionals examine room layout carefully. Proper outlet boxes secure the receptacle. Preparation helps ensure safe installation. Accurate preparation allows reliable outlet performance.

Power must be disconnected before outlet work begins. Safety procedures reduce electrical risk. Technicians detach the old receptacle carefully. Professionals examine insulation and connections. Electricians attach wires to correct terminals. Electrical grounding stabilizes the circuit. Professionals attach the outlet plate. Accurate wiring improves electrical reliability. Modern receptacles improve circuit performance.

Technicians reconnect the breaker. The GFCI outlet is tested using the built in test button. The outlet must disconnect power instantly. Reset allows the outlet to operate normally. Technicians provide simple instructions. Regular testing ensures continued outlet protection. GFCI Outlet Installation around Salt Lake City includes final electrical testing.
